THREE men have appeared in court charged with raiding the home of a woman who died earlier this year.
Adrian Raper, 28, of Thompson Street West, Gary Brown, 39, of Hargreave Terrace, and Lee Fox, 42, of Victoria Road, all of Darlington, did not enter any pleas when they appeared at Peterlee Magistrates’ Court on Monday charged with burglary.
The raid is alleged to have happened in the early hours of Saturday morning at a house in South Terrace, Darlington.
The property belongs to a woman who died earlier this year.
All three men were remanded in custody and will appear at Teesside Crown Court next month.
Mr Brown also pleaded guilty to an additional theft charge, while Mr Fox denied two extra charges of theft.
The theft charges will be dealt with at a video link hearing at Newton Aycliffe Magistrates’ Court next week.
